Our experienced orthopedic specialists provide advanced De Quervain's Tenosynovitis treatment for patients experiencing pain and swelling near the base of the thumb and wrist. This condition is caused by inflammation of the tendons that control thumb movement, making everyday activities such as gripping, lifting, or twisting painful.
